app/api/yiddish/route.ts
186 lines
import { NextRequest, NextResponse } from 'next/server'
import Database from 'better-sqlite3'
import path from 'path'
// Initialize database
const dbPath = path.join(process.cwd(), 'lib', 'yiddish-dictionary', 'yiddish_dictionary.sqlite')
let db: Database.Database | null = null
function getDb() {
if (!db) {
db = new Database(dbPath, { readonly: true })
}
return db
}
export async function GET(request: NextRequest) {
const searchParams = request.nextUrl.searchParams
const action = searchParams.get('action')
try {
const database = getDb()
switch (action) {
case 'search': {
const query = searchParams.get('q') || ''
const lang = searchParams.get('lang') || 'english'
const limit = parseInt(searchParams.get('limit') || '10')
let stmt
if (lang === 'yiddish') {
stmt = database.prepare(`
SELECT yiddish, yiddish_latin, english, pos, tags
FROM entries
WHERE (yiddish LIKE ? OR yiddish_latin LIKE ?)
AND bubbe_approved = 1
LIMIT ?
`)
return NextResponse.json(
stmt.all(`%${query}%`, `%${query}%`, limit)
)
} else {
stmt = database.prepare(`
SELECT yiddish, yiddish_latin, english, pos, tags
FROM entries
WHERE english LIKE ?
AND bubbe_approved = 1
LIMIT ?
`)
return NextResponse.json(
stmt.all(`%${query}%`, limit)
)
}
}
case 'random': {
const type = searchParams.get('type') || 'expression'
const intensity = searchParams.get('intensity')
if (type === 'insult') {
const stmt = database.prepare(`
SELECT yiddish, yiddish_latin, english, tags
FROM entries
WHERE bubbe_approved = 1
AND (tags LIKE '%insult%' OR tags LIKE '%scold%')
ORDER BY RANDOM()
LIMIT 1
`)
return NextResponse.json(stmt.get())
} else if (type === 'favorite') {
let query = `SELECT * FROM bubbe_favorites`
const params = []
if (intensity) {
query += ` WHERE intensity >= ?`
params.push(parseInt(intensity))
}
query += ` ORDER BY RANDOM() LIMIT 1`
const stmt = database.prepare(query)
return NextResponse.json(stmt.get(...params))
} else {
const stmt = database.prepare(`
SELECT yiddish, yiddish_latin, english, tags
FROM entries
WHERE bubbe_approved = 1
ORDER BY RANDOM()
LIMIT 1
`)
return NextResponse.json(stmt.get())
}
}
case 'suggestions': {
const context = searchParams.get('context') || 'general'
const limit = parseInt(searchParams.get('limit') || '5')
const contextMap: Record<string, string> = {
'greeting': '%greeting%',
'insult': '%insult%',
'complaint': '%complain%',
'advice': '%advice%',
'endearment': '%endearment%'
}
const tagPattern = contextMap[context] || '%common%'
const stmt = database.prepare(`
SELECT yiddish, yiddish_latin, english, tags
FROM entries
WHERE bubbe_approved = 1
AND tags LIKE ?
ORDER BY RANDOM()
LIMIT ?
`)
return NextResponse.json(
stmt.all(tagPattern, limit)
)
}
case 'stats': {
const stats = {
totalEntries: database.prepare('SELECT COUNT(*) as count FROM entries').get() as any,
approvedEntries: database.prepare('SELECT COUNT(*) as count FROM entries WHERE bubbe_approved = 1').get() as any,
favorites: database.prepare('SELECT COUNT(*) as count FROM bubbe_favorites').get() as any,
sources: database.prepare('SELECT COUNT(*) as count FROM sources').get() as any
}
return NextResponse.json({
totalEntries: stats.totalEntries.count,
approvedEntries: stats.approvedEntries.count,
favorites: stats.favorites.count,
sources: stats.sources.count
})
}
default: {
return NextResponse.json(
{ error: 'Invalid action. Use: search, random, suggestions, or stats' },
{ status: 400 }
)
}
}
} catch (error) {
console.error('Yiddish API error:', error)
return NextResponse.json(
{ error: 'Database error' },
{ status: 500 }
)
}
}
export async function POST(request: NextRequest) {
try {
const body = await request.json()
const { term, context } = body
if (!term) {
return NextResponse.json(
{ error: 'Term is required' },
{ status: 400 }
)
}
const database = getDb()
// Record usage
const stmt = database.prepare(`
INSERT INTO usage_stats (term, context, usage_count, last_used)
VALUES (?, ?, 1, datetime('now'))
ON CONFLICT (term) DO UPDATE SET
usage_count = usage_count + 1,
last_used = datetime('now')
`)
stmt.run(term, context || null)
return NextResponse.json({ success: true })
} catch (error) {
console.error('Usage tracking error:', error)
return NextResponse.json(
{ error: 'Failed to track usage' },
{ status: 500 }
)
}
}
